Abstract

This invention relates to a manual device for dispensing tape, with or without adhesive, that can be used in tape reels made of organic, inorganic or synthetic materials, it also relates to a novel shear-type tape-cutting mechanism, which performs the tape cutting and dispatching operation due to the concentration of efforts at two points of the tape.

1 . Manual adhesive tape dispenser comprising and characterized by:
 A Handle ( 1 ), which is a semi-cylindrical element, which in its upper part has a body ( 22 ), said body has a cavity ( 24 ), which said upper body ( 22 ) serves to manually hold the Handle ( 1 ) by using preferably the  3  central fingers, while the thumb of the operator's hand presses the Bridge ( 3 ) of the Arm ( 2 ), which inside the cavity ( 24 ) of this body upper ( 22 ) houses a retractable mechanism ( 21 ), consisting of a support shaft ( 10 ) and a spring ( 7 );   An Arm ( 2 ), which is an irregularly shaped element, which is made up by three segments; That the first segment ( 26 ) is formed by an axis ( 31 ) and a lever ( 15 ), that said axis ( 31 ) is placed axially in the supports ( 23 ) of the upper body ( 22 ) of the Handle ( 1 ) and that serves as an axis of rotation, that said lever ( 15 ) is permanently pressed by the spring ( 7 ) of the mechanism ( 21 ) of the upper body ( 22 ) of the Handle ( 1 ), thereby obtaining a retractable rotational movement with respect to said supports ( 23 ); That the second segment ( 27 ) is curved, in the form of an arc, connecting its ends orthogonally both to the axis ( 31 ) on one side, and to the Bridge ( 3 ) on the other, that due to the retractable characteristic, said Bridge ( 3 ) permanently presses, through the spring ( 8 ), the outer face ( 14 ) of the tape reel ( 13 ); That the third segment ( 28 ) is mainly composed of two parallel axes ( 25 ) and ( 19 ) where the tape cutting system ( 20 ) is located, which are installed correspondingly on said axes ( 25 ) and ( 19 ) the Blade ( 5 ) and the Shear ( 6 ), which as a result of the interaction of both elements, said system makes two straight scissor-type incisions infringed at the end points ( 32 ) of a line transverse to the tape where it is desired to section it; That the Blade ( 5 ) is an element secured to the axis ( 25 ) of the Arm ( 2 ), which has a Cutting Hook ( 16 ) on each of its sides ( 29 ); That together with the Shear ( 6 ), which pivots on the axis ( 19 ) of the Arm ( 2 ), and which is made up of an Actuation Tongue ( 11 ) on its back, two U-shaped cutting blades” ( 30 ) and a Shear Eyebrow ( 12 ), both on the front, achieve the scissor-type cut mentioned at the precise moment when the Drive Tongue ( 11 ) or the Bridge ( 3 ) are pressed by the thumb of the operator and the ends of the “U” Blades ( 30 ), which are the elements that will cut the transverse ends of the tape, are driven upwards, moving in a cutting effect on the face of the Blade ( 5 ), until reaching and surpassing the cutting hooks ( 16 ).   
     
     
         2 . Manual adhesive tape dispenser as mentioned in  claim 1 , wherein the Handle ( 1 ) is placed on the inner contour of the tape reel ( 13 ), allowing the latter to rotate concentrically on the former when dispatch the tape. 
     
     
         3 . Manual adhesive tape dispenser as mentioned in  claim 1 , wherein the Arm ( 2 ) is made of a structurally resilient material. 
     
     
         4 . Manual adhesive tape dispenser as mentioned in  claim 1  wherein the Shear ( 6 ) is made of a resilient material. 
     
     
         5 . Manual adhesive tape dispenser as mentioned in  claim 1 , wherein the scissor-like cut in the tape is actuated by a rotary movement of the operator's wrist, which, having previously applied tape and by the rotary movement of the wrist mentioned, generates a surface tension on the tape, producing a downward force on the Actuation Tongue ( 11 ) where the tape rests, which will cause the U-Blades ( 30 ) to rise, moving in a cutting effect on the face of the Knife ( 5 ), until reaching and exceeding the Cutting Hooks ( 16 ).
